## Changelog — Gridley v2.14

Renamed `EXPORT_BUFFER_CAP` to `EXPORT_MEMORY_LIMIT_MB` for clarity; the exporter now streams spreadsheet rows instead of buffering whole sheets, cutting peak memory roughly 60%. Reviewers: the old key is ignored silently, so check env files in the diff. Migrated files must also carry the export-service credential on this line:

sealed setting: LEDGER_TOKEN20=6148d35bbb480b0ab79e

## Data Stores — ReminderPing Job

The ReminderPing cron job sends appointment reminders for Larkfield Clinic every 15 minutes. Reads from the `appointments` table, writes send-status to `reminder_log`. Both live in the Pingstore Postgres instance. Do not point this job at the reporting replica; it needs write access. Retention on `reminder_log` is 90 days, pruned nightly. The job authenticates with the following connection string.

database URL for bahop-yagep: mssql://sildor_svc:35ha7jz@db-fb6d.nelvrodyn.example:5432/casath

## Break-Glass: PixHoard Image Cache

New folks: if the PixHoard image cache leaks memory and OOMs the Renner nodes, don't wait for approvals. Restart via the break-glass account, file an incident, and notify the cache owner. Access is audited. The break-glass account unlocks with the recovery passphrase below.

recovery phrase for kagaf-yajof: fraax-quenwyn-lamion

**Pilot: Corven Retail Group — Managers Only**

Status: Live in 12 Corven stores across the Ashvale region. Product: Lumetra shelf-analytics units. Pilot runs eight weeks. Finance exposure capped at hardware cost; Corven covers installation. Early read: uplift tracking above threshold in 9 of 12 sites. Decision gate with Corven leadership is in three weeks. The commercial terms under discussion are set out below.

internal memo for tahaf-bagag: Only 23 of the 258 pilot accounts renewed Raliel, so a churn review is set for August 16. Silmirox Systems is in early talks to buy Fraaelek Partners for about $235.8 million.

Subject: New owner for encoding detection

Hi team — quick heads-up: responsibility for the Textsmith encoding-detection module is changing hands. That's the piece that sniffs charsets on uploaded text files and occasionally mangles the odd legacy file. Keep routing tickets through the usual queue, but for escalations, edge cases, or anything that smells like mojibake, your new point of contact is the person below.

signatory, yahog-badug: Quenix Ulaael